Principles of Agile:

1. Individuals and Interactions over Processes and Tools:

- Agile places emphasis on the collaboration and communication between team members, valuing human interactions over rigid processes or tools.

2. Working Software over Comprehensive Documentation:

- While documentation is important, the primary focus is on delivering functional software. This principle ensures that tangible value is continuously added to the project.

3. Customer Collaboration over Contract Negotiation:

- Agile encourages close collaboration with customers throughout the development process, adapting to changing requirements rather than adhering strictly to initial project plans.

4. Responding to Change over Following a Plan:

- Agile embraces change, recognizing that requirements evolve. Teams are encouraged to adapt and respond to changing needs to deliver the most valuable product.

Key Practices in Agile:

1. Iterative Development:

- Agile development is iterative, with work broken down into small, manageable increments known as iterations or sprints. Each iteration results in a potentially shippable product increment.

2. Continuous Feedback:

- Regular feedback loops, including constant communication with stakeholders and end-users, are integral to agile. This ensures that the project aligns with expectations and can be adjusted as needed.

3. Cross-Functional Teams:

- Agile teams are typically cross-functional, comprised of members with diverse skill sets. This facilitates collaboration and enables the team to adapt more efficiently.

4. Daily Stand-up Meetings:

- Short, daily stand-up meetings keep the team informed about progress, impediments, and upcoming tasks. This promotes transparency and allows for quick problem-solving.

Benefits of Agile:

1. Flexibility and Adaptability:

- Agile methodologies excel in environments where requirements are likely to change. The iterative nature allows for flexibility and quick adaptation to evolving needs.

2. Faster Time-to-Market:

- By delivering functional increments in short iterations, agile development accelerates the time-to-market for software products.

3. Enhanced Collaboration:

- Cross-functional teams and regular communication foster collaboration, leading to a shared understanding of goals and better alignment with customer expectations.

4. Improved Quality:

- Continuous testing and integration practices in agile contribute to improved software quality. Defects are identified and addressed early in the development process.

Challenges and Continuous Improvement:

While agile offers numerous advantages, challenges such as resistance to change, the need for experienced practitioners, and potential difficulties in large-scale implementations exist. Continuous improvement, however, is a core tenet of agile methodologies, encouraging teams to reflect on their processes and make adjustments for ongoing success.
